What role will you play?
At Macquarie, Secure by Design is how we ensure technology is built to scale safely in a complex, regulated, and constantly evolving environment. As a Security Architect – Secure by Design, you will sit at the intersection of engineering delivery, architectural thinking, and risk‑based decision‑making, shaping how security is applied across technology solutions in practice, rather than enforcing controls in isolation. You will work closely with teams building on modern platforms, including public cloud, containerised environments, and automation tooling and with senior stakeholders who value clear thinking, pragmatic advice, and solutions that work in the real world.
A core part of the role focuses on security assessments, reviewing solution designs and implementations to understand where risk sits and to define appropriate, risk‑aligned security responses. This is a role where judgement matters more than checklists, and where effective security decisions are shaped by context, complexity, and real‑world trade‑offs between security, usability, and delivery momentum.
On more complex and higher‑risk initiatives, you will be directly involved in design discussions and key decision points, contributing architectural perspective and influencing outcomes where it adds the greatest value. Engagement spans the delivery lifecycle: while some work aligns to formal assessment and review stages, the role also supports earlier Secure by Design involvement on selected initiatives, helping inform design direction before solutions are fully defined.
You will also contribute to the development and evolution of reusable security architecture patterns and controls, supporting a consistent, scalable, and pragmatic Secure by Design approach across the organisation as demand continues to grow.
